Commercial Lender - Illinois Market
- Call on existing customers to retain and expand relationships
- Develop new customers and prospects to achieve individual goals
- Interview prospective customers to understand their loan request and business
- Provide financial consultation and analysis to assist customers in determining their borrowing capacity
- Gather financial statements, analyze the loan request and physically inspect collateral
- Structure and price the loan within the Bank's underwriting and pricing guidelines
- Underwrite loan files through evaluation of appraisals, title insurance, credit reports and other loan specific criteria
- Respond promptly to underwriting questions or additional documentation while loan request is in Credit to minimize the turnaround time from loan request to closing
- Review and familiarize themselves with policy and procedure changes to ensure they are in compliance
- Review loan presentations for accuracy and compliance with Loan Policies and pricing guidelines prior to submitting for approval
- Approve loans within their lending limits
- Make recommendations of loans for approval under bank policy and pricing guidelines
- Review loan documents, thoroughly, prior to the borrower signing to ensure accuracy and all required loan documents are included
- Actively participate in Officer Loan Committee with questions and suggestions to improve credit requests and voting promptly
- Maintain past dues at an acceptable level by actively collecting on past due loans
- Accurate timing of loan renewals with review of risk, rates and fees
- Timely collection of updated financial information for existing customers
- Collect on expired insurance
